Here’s where it gets real: The technical differences in detail

Jetta

Costs and Efficiency:

Looking at overall running costs, both models reveal some interesting differences in everyday economy.

Volkswagen Jetta is substantially cheaper – starting at 22,000 $ , while the Volvo XC40 costs 40,700 $ . That’s a price difference of around 18,655 $.

When it comes to city fuel economy, the Volkswagen Jetta performs slightly better – achieving 30 mpg, compared to 24 mpg for the Volvo XC40. That’s a difference of about 6 mpg.

XC40

Engine and Performance:

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.

When it comes to engine power, the Volvo XC40 offers markedly more power – delivering 247 HP compared to 158 HP. That’s roughly 89 HP more horsepower.

There’s also a difference in torque: the Volvo XC40 delivers visibly more torque with 258 lb-ft compared to 184 lb-ft. That’s about 74 lb-ft more.

Space and Everyday Use:

Beyond pure performance, interior space and usability matter most in daily life. This is where you see which car is more practical and versatile.

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.

In terms of curb weight, Volkswagen Jetta is visibly lighter – 3,012 lbs compared to 3,861 lbs. The difference is around 849 lbs.

Volkswagen Jetta

The Volkswagen Jetta offers a smooth blend of practicality and style, making it a popular choice among compact sedans. Its interior boasts a modern design with user-friendly features, ensuring a comfortable ride for both driver and passengers. With its balanced performance and fuel efficiency, the Jetta easily adapts to both city commutes and longer road trips.

details

Volvo XC40

The Volvo XC40 wraps Scandinavian cool around a city-friendly SUV body, with a calm, cleverly organized cabin that makes everyday life feel a notch easier. It’s secure, smooth, and surprisingly playful when you want it to be—whether you go gas or all-electric—making it a smart, stylish choice that doesn’t try too hard.
